Embark on a transformative journey of giving back with our community service program in the vibrant city of Los Angeles.

  • Ideal for students passionate about making a difference, this course provides an opportunity to engage with local communities and contribute to meaningful projects.
  • Whether you're nurturing the minds of youth at a local club or cultivating beauty in school gardens with Enrich LA, your efforts will leave a lasting impact.
  • Not only will you gain invaluable hands-on experience, but you'll also be recognized for your service with a detailed letter and the potential to earn the President’s Volunteer Service Award, a prestigious accolade for your dedication to betterment.
  • Available to students aged 16 by July 1, 2024, our flexible program offers 14 to 22 hours of service, fitting seamlessly into your summer plans.

Join us for 14 or 21 days and turn your summer into a story of growth, community, and positive action.

NOTE: This summer program for high school students is independent and not affiliated with UCLA. Participants use UCLA facilities and some UCLA Extension instructors, but the program is managed separately and is not a UCLA-offered program.
